Output 66f03c3c6f2537dcb71825c207b99e264360fa448261d65b003b516dfb7e18a2:1

value
20437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26269c9549ff6d6f8dc38023f3c88e71429a3e74 OP_EQUAL
address
35AjrcoB26eiQnqcCVM8dWE2ArZCQRr7iG
transaction
66f03c3c6f2537dcb71825c207b99e264360fa448261d65b003b516dfb7e18a2
spent
true